Green Gulch Farm & Zen Center LODGE
( MAP GOOGLE MAP ; 415-383-3134; www.sfzc.org ; 1601 Shoreline Hwy; s $90-155, d $160-225,
d cottage $350-400, all with 3 meals; )
Green Gulch Farm & Zen Center is a Buddhist retreat in the hills above Muir Beach. The
center's accommodations are elegant, restful and modern, and delicious buffet-style veget-
arian meals are included. A hilltop retreat cottage is 25 minutes away by foot.
Pelican Inn PUB FOOD
( MAP GOOGLE MAP ;
415-383-6000; www.pelicaninn.com ; 10 Pacific Way; mains $14-34;
)
The oh-so-English Tudor-style Pelican Inn is Muir Beach's only commercial establish-
ment. Hikers, cyclists and families come for pub lunches inside its timbered restaurant and
cozy bar, perfect for a pint, a game of darts and warming up beside the open fire. The Brit-
ish fare is respectable, but nothing mind-blowing - it's the setting that's magical. Upstairs
are seven luxe rooms (from $206) with cushy half-canopy beds.
Stinson Beach
Just 5 miles north of Muir Beach, Stinson Beach is positively buzzing on warm weekends.
The town flanks Hwy 1 for about three blocks and is densely packed with galleries, shops,
eateries and B&Bs. The beach itself is often blanketed with fog, and when the sun's shin-
ing it's blanketed with surfers, families and gawkers. There are views of Point Reyes and
San Francisco on clear days, and the beach is long enough for a vigorous stroll.
Sights
Stinson Beach BEACH
( MAP GOOGLE MAP )
Three-mile-long Stinson Beach is a popular surf spot, but swimming is advised from late
May to mid-September only; for updated weather and surf conditions call 415-868-1922.
The beach is one block west of Hwy 1.
